Jaafar Jackson’s Michael has scripted box office history by becoming the highest-grossing biographical film of all time. The Michael Jackson biopic has reportedly earned an impressive USD 977 million worldwide, surpassing Christopher Nolan’s Oppenheimer, which previously held the record with a global collection of USD 975 million. The milestone marks a historic achievement for both the film and Lionsgate.

Apart from setting a new worldwide record among biopics, Michael has also become the highest-grossing musical biopic ever, overtaking the 2018 blockbuster Bohemian Rhapsody, which concluded its theatrical run with USD 911 million globally. The record-breaking success has also made Michael the biggest box office hit in Lionsgate’s history.

Released in April, the film has earned USD 607.2 million from international markets and USD 370.2 million in North America. Directed by Antoine Fuqua, the biopic stars Jaafar Jackson—Michael Jackson’s real-life nephew in his acting debut. The film chronicles the legendary singer’s journey from his early days with the Jackson 5 to becoming the globally celebrated “King of Pop.”

The cast also features Colman Domingo and Nia Long as Michael Jackson’s parents, Joe Jackson and Katherine Jackson. Developed with the support of several members of the Jackson family, the film presents an emotional look at the music icon’s rise to superstardom while focusing on his artistic legacy and global influence.

According to the film’s official synopsis, Michael offers an honest portrayal of the legendary performer while primarily covering his life until 1988. The narrative focuses on his extraordinary rise to fame and concludes before the controversies and allegations that emerged later in his life.

With its phenomenal worldwide success, Michael has not only rewritten box office history but has also surpassed The Hunger Games: Catching Fire to become Lionsgate’s highest-grossing film ever. Reports suggest the studio is now considering moving forward with another project inspired by Michael Jackson’s life and legacy, following the overwhelming global response to the biopic.
